Frequently Asked Questions about Dallas
How much are Studio apartments in Dallas?
There are currently 1,261 Studio Apartments in Dallas with rent ranges from $556 to $5,277 with an average price of $1,349.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Dallas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Dallas ranges from $426 to $11,919 with an average monthly rent of $1,523.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Dallas c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Dallas range from $644 to $23,001.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,057.
How expensive are Dallas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,280 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Dallas on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$813 to $28,116 - averaging $2,775 for the location.
